Correggere l'errore "Questo sito sta riscontrando difficoltà" in WordPress

[aioseo_eeat_author_tooltip]
[aioseo_eeat_reviewer_tooltip]
correggere "Questo sito sta riscontrando difficoltà" in WordPress

È capitato a tutti. State gestendo con soddisfazione il vostro sito WordPress, pubblicando contenuti, controllando le statistiche e apportando aggiornamenti. Tutto sembra funzionare alla perfezione finché, all'improvviso, non compare il temuto messaggio: "Questo sito sta riscontrando dei problemi". È come sbattere contro un muro digitale e può essere incredibilmente frustrante, soprattutto quando non si sa cosa lo stia causando. Ma non preoccupatevi! Questo errore, per quanto allarmante, è un problema comune che molti utenti di WordPress si trovano ad affrontare. La buona notizia è che di solito si risolve con alcuni semplici passaggi di risoluzione dei problemi.

In questa guida completa, ti guideremo attraverso il processo di comprensione, identificazione e risoluzione dei problemi che causano questo errore. Dall'attivazione della modalità di debug alla verifica di eventuali problemi lato server, affronteremo tutti gli aspetti. Che tu sia uno sviluppatore esperto o un principiante di WordPress, qui troverai soluzioni pratiche per far tornare il tuo sito operativo senza intoppi. Quindi, entriamo nel vivo e affrontiamo questo problema a testa alta!

Come comprendere l'errore "Questo sito sta riscontrando difficoltà" in WordPress

Prima di passare alle soluzioni, è importante capire perché si verifica questo errore comune di WordPress . Il messaggio "Questo sito sta riscontrando problemi" è il modo in cui WordPress ti informa che qualcosa è andato storto lato server, ma non fornisce dettagli specifici. Le cause più comuni includono:

  • Conflitti tra plugin o temi: installato o aggiornato di recente plugin/tema potrebbe causare problemi.
  • Errori PHP: questo errore può essere causato da problemi con il codice PHP del tuo sito.
  • Limite di memoria superato: il sito potrebbe esaurire la memoria allocata.
  • Problemi del database: anche i database danneggiati o irraggiungibili possono causare questo problema.

Il tuo sito sta riscontrando difficoltà?

Non lasciare che gli errori compromettano la tua presenza online! Il nostro team di esperti di supporto WordPress è qui per diagnosticare e risolvere rapidamente i problemi del tuo sito. Torna a navigare senza problemi in pochissimo tempo.

  • Ottieni subito l'aiuto di un esperto

Passaggi per risolvere l'errore "Questo sito sta riscontrando difficoltà" in WordPress

Ora vediamo i passaggi per identificare e risolvere questi problemi.

Abilita modalità debug

debug di WordPress

Il primo passo per risolvere qualsiasi di WordPress è abilitare la modalità debug. In questo modo, verranno visualizzati messaggi di errore più dettagliati che possono aiutare a individuare il problema.

Per abilitare la modalità debug:

  • Accedi ai file del tuo sito tramite FTP o tramite il file manager del tuo provider di hosting.
  • Aprire il file wp-config.php.
  • Aggiungi le seguenti righe di codice subito prima della riga che dice /* È tutto, smetti di modificare! Buona pubblicazione. */:

define('WP_DEBUG', true);

define('WP_DEBUG_LOG', true);

define('WP_DEBUG_DISPLAY', false);

  • Salva il file e aggiorna il sito. Gli errori verranno ora registrati nel file wp-content/debug.log.

Verifica i conflitti dei plugin

conflitti tra plugin di WordPress

I plugin sono spesso la causa degli errori di WordPress. Per verificare se un plugin sta causando il problema, consulta la nostra guida

Disattiva tutti i plugin:

  1. Vai alla dashboard di WordPress (se accessibile).
  2. Vai su Plugin > Plugin installati.
  3. Disattiva tutti i plugin.

Se non riesci ad accedere alla dashboard, disattiva i plugin tramite FTP:

  1. Connettiti al tuo sito tramite FTP.
  2. Vai su wp-content/plugins.
  3. Rinomina la cartella dei plugin in qualcosa del tipo plugins_old.

Riattiva i plugin uno per uno:

  1. Se il tuo sito inizia a funzionare dopo aver disattivato tutti i plugin, riattivali uno alla volta per identificare quello problematico.

Passa a un tema predefinito

Se il problema non riguarda i plugin, potrebbe essere il tema. Per verificarlo:

Passa a un tema predefinito:

  1. Vai su Aspetto > Temi nella tua dashboard.
  2. Attiva un tema WordPress predefinito (come Twenty Twenty-One).

Se non riesci ad accedere alla dashboard:

  1. Connettiti al tuo sito tramite FTP.
  2. Vai su wp-content/themes.
  3. Rinomina la cartella del tema attivo (ad esempio, mytheme in mytheme_old).

WordPress tornerà automaticamente al tema predefinito.

Scopri: i migliori temi WordPress per i tuoi siti web personali

Aumenta il limite di memoria PHP

A volte, l'errore si verifica perché il tuo sito ha esaurito la memoria. Per aumentare il PHP limite di memoria:

  • del tuo sito wp-config.php tramite FTP.
  • Aggiungi la seguente riga di codice subito prima della riga /*. È tutto, basta modificare! Buona pubblicazione. */: define('WP_MEMORY_LIMIT', '256M');
  • Salva il file e aggiorna il sito.

Verifica problemi del database

controllo-per-database

problemi con il database possono causare questo errore. Per controllare il database:

Riparare il database:

  1. Accedi al tuo file wp-config.php.
  2. Aggiungi la seguente riga di codice appena prima della riga /* That’s all, stop editing! Happy publishing. */:
    define('WP_ALLOW_REPAIR', true);
  3. Vai su http://yourdomain.com/wp-admin/maint/repair.php.
  4. Selezionare l' Ripara e ottimizza database .
  5. Una volta fatto, rimuovi la riga di riparazione da wp-config.php.

Controlla la connessione al database:

  1. Assicurati che le credenziali del tuo database in wp-config.php siano corrette (DB_NAME, DB_USER, DB_PASSWORD, DB_HOST).
  2. Se hai modificato di recente la password o l'host del tuo database, aggiornali in wp-config.php.

Se hai modificato di recente la password o l'host del tuo database, aggiornali in wp-config.php.

Scopri come: aggiornare WordPress in modo sicuro dalla versione PHP 7 senza danneggiare il sito

Aggiorna WordPress, plugin e temi

L'utilizzo di versioni obsolete di WordPress, plugin o temi può causare conflitti ed errori. Assicurati sempre che tutto sia aggiornato:

Aggiorna WordPress:

  • Vai su Dashboard > Aggiornamenti e installa tutti gli aggiornamenti disponibili.
  • Aggiorna plugin e temi:
  • Vai su Plugin > Plugin installati e aggiorna tutti i plugin.
  • Vai su Aspetto > Temi e aggiorna i tuoi temi.

Continua a leggere: Guida definitiva ai registri degli errori di WordPress: come abilitarli, trovarli e risolverli

Ripristina da un backup

Se hai provato tutti i passaggi precedenti e il problema persiste, ripristinare il sito da un backup potrebbe essere la soluzione migliore. La maggior parte dei provider di hosting affidabili offre backup automatici, oppure potresti avere un plugin di backup installato.

Aggiorna WordPress:

  1. Vai su Dashboard > Aggiornamenti e installa tutti gli aggiornamenti disponibili.

Aggiorna plugin e temi:

  1. Vai su Plugin > Plugin installati e aggiorna tutti i plugin.
  2. Vai su Aspetto > Temi e aggiorna i tuoi temi.

Controlla i permessi dei file

Anche autorizzazioni errate sui file possono causare problemi al sito. WordPress necessita di autorizzazioni specifiche per funzionare correttamente:

Imposta i permessi corretti:

  1. In genere le cartelle dovrebbero essere impostate su 755.
  2. In genere, i file dovrebbero essere impostati su 644.
  3. Puoi impostare i permessi tramite FTP o tramite il pannello di controllo.

Controlla .htaccess :

  1. A volte il file .htaccess nella directory principale può danneggiarsi.
  2. Rinominalo in .htaccess_old e aggiorna il tuo sito.
  3. WordPress genererà un nuovo file .htaccess. Se il tuo sito funziona, puoi riconfigurare il nuovo file con le tue impostazioni personalizzate.

Cerca problemi lato server

A volte, il problema non risiede in WordPress, ma nel tuo ambiente. Ecco alcuni problemi lato server da verificare:

Controllare i registri del server:

  1. È possibile accedere ai log del server tramite del proprio provider di hosting .
  2. Cerca errori che potrebbero indicare un problema del server.

Verifica la versione PHP:

  1. Assicurati che il tuo server esegua una versione PHP compatibile. WordPress consiglia PHP 7.4 o superiore.
  2. Di solito puoi cambiare la versione di PHP nel pannello di controllo del tuo hosting.

Contatta il tuo fornitore di hosting

contattare il fornitore di hosting

Se nessuno dei passaggi precedenti funziona, il problema potrebbe risiedere nel tuo di hosting WordPress . Contatta il loro team di supporto e spiega i passaggi che hai già eseguito. Potrebbero essere in grado di identificare e risolvere problemi lato server che esulano dal tuo controllo.

Verifica la presenza di malware

In rari casi, il malware può causare problemi al tuo sito. È buona norma eseguire una scansione anti-malware del tuo sito:

Utilizzare un plugin di sicurezza:

  • affidabile plugin di sicurezza come Wordfence, Sucuri o iThemes Security.
  • Esegui una scansione completa per verificare la presenza di malware o vulnerabilità.

Vedi anche: Scopri come rimuovere il malware dal sito WordPress

Rimuovere i file infetti:

  • Se la scansione rileva problemi, segui i consigli del plugin per rimuovere o riparare i file infetti.

Incartare

Incontrare l'errore "Questo sito sta riscontrando difficoltà" in WordPress può essere stressante, ma con un approccio sistematico è possibile risolverlo. Inizia attivando la modalità di debug per ottenere maggiori dettagli sull'errore, quindi controlla metodicamente eventuali conflitti tra plugin e temi, aumenta il limite di memoria PHP e assicurati che il database funzioni correttamente. Mantenere aggiornati l'installazione, i plugin e i temi di WordPress è fondamentale per prevenire tali problemi.

Ricorda, i backup sono i tuoi migliori amici in situazioni come questa. Eseguire regolarmente il backup del tuo sito ti garantisce di poterlo ripristinare rapidamente in caso di problemi. E se tutto il resto fallisce, non esitare a contattare un provider di hosting come Seahawk per ricevere supporto.

Seguendo questi passaggi, sarai pronto a risolvere l'errore "Questo sito sta riscontrando difficoltà" e a far sì che il tuo sito WordPress torni a funzionare senza problemi.

Gestione del progetto per lo sviluppo di siti web

Gestione dei progetti per lo sviluppo di siti web: guida completa per lanci più rapidi

Che cos'è la gestione dei progetti per lo sviluppo di siti web? La gestione dei progetti per lo sviluppo di siti web è il processo

In che modo la migrazione di un sito web influisce sulla SEO e cosa si può fare al riguardo?

In che modo la migrazione di un sito web influisce sulla SEO e cosa si può fare al riguardo?

L'impatto SEO della migrazione del sito web è spesso sottovalutato. Reindirizzamenti interrotti, metadati persi ed errori di scansione possono

Come individuare e rimuovere un virus da WordPress (Guida 2026)

Come individuare e rimuovere un virus da WordPress? (Guida 2026)

Un virus di WordPress può danneggiare rapidamente il posizionamento SEO, la sicurezza del sito web, la visibilità nei risultati di ricerca e la fiducia dei clienti

Inizia con Seahawk

Registrati alla nostra app per visualizzare i nostri prezzi e ottenere sconti.